The Sitka Cycling Club will hold its monthly meeting from 1-2 p.m. on Wednesday, June 3, using Zoom online meetings due to the need to social-distance ourselves for health and safety during the COVID-19 coronavirus outbreak. This online meeting is open to all interested folks interested in promoting safe and fun cycling in Sitka.
The monthly meeting is open to everyone interested in making Sitka an even better town for cyclists of all ages. Topics include success stories, a single-track trail update for the 907 loop, brainstorm how to support the single-track project now that 907 is finished, revamping the club ride and 2020 schedule, figuring out how we can promote bikes during a pandemic, updating our 2020 goals and other considerations, planning the Alaska Walk and Bike Conference that will be virtual on June 9-12 (it no longer is postponed to 2021), planning the Sitka Half Century Ride in August, follow-up actions, and a summary and close.
In addition, Josh Houston will discuss his progress on mapping bicycle parking in Sitka and what help he needs to further the project. You can find his online map at this link, and a Google document at this link that lists various locations. There also is a Facebook group called Mapping Sitka.
